Where do peacock catfish come from?

The guppy or peacock goby (Tateurndina ocellicauda) is a tropical freshwater fish belonging to the family Eleotridae and is Eastern Papua New Guinea. It can be found in schools hovering over the substrate of rivers and ponds. This species can reach a length of 7.5 cm (3.0 in).

How big is a bumblebee goby?

Bumblebee gobies range in size from 1.5 cm to 4 cm. They are usually black with yellowish to orange stripes. Males are usually slimmer than females and usually have more vibrant colors, usually orange rather than yellow. Females may also have smaller and rounder heads.

How do you care for peacock gobies?

Peacock Gudgeons thrive in tanks with a capacity of at least 40 liters. They are peaceful in nature and omnivorous by habit.You should try to keep the water temperature between 72 and 78 degrees Fahrenheit, and The pH of water is 6-7. In healthy conditions, the fish can grow up to 3 inches in length.

How do Gudgeons reproduce?

Females can lay up to 2,000 small (0.5 mm diameter) sticky eggs. Spawning occurs in shallow water and the eggs are deposited on submerged aquatic vegetation or branches. Males guard and fan eggs. After approximately 50 hours of hatching, newly hatched larvae are 1.8-2.1 mm long.
